EL
CAJON, Calif. – Cutting Edge Networked Storage,
www.cuttedge.com, is now manufacturing the Windows-based
Grab and Go Portable Appliance for Esri.
Cutting
Edge Networked Storage, the manufacturer of Esri’s popular Windows-based
Servers Preloaded with ArcGIS for Server and Esri’s Data Appliance for ArcGIS,
has added an option for a portable version called the Grab and Go Portable
Appliance. The Grab and Go Portable Appliance will accommodate ArcGIS for Server 10.1, Microsoft SQL Server and the
Data Appliance for ArcGIS and can be pre-loaded and pre-configured for easy
set-up and installation, lessening the burden on IT managers.
